  • Arab-Israeli Military Forces in an Era of Asymmetric Wars
  • Written by author Anthony Cordesman
  • Published by Stanford University Press, March 2008
  • The Arab-Israeli balance now consists of two subordinate balances: Israel versus Syria and Israel versus the Palestinians. This book analyzes these two balances, and their impact on defense planning in each country and on the overall strategic risk to the
